About

This Managing Big Data with MySQL course offered by Coursera in partnership with Duke University is an introduction to how to use relational databases in business analysis.  

Overview

You will learn how relational databases work, and how to use entity-relationship diagrams to display the structure of the data held within them.  

This knowledge will help you understand how data needs to be collected in business contexts, and help you identify features you want to consider if you are involved in implementing new data collection efforts.

Key facts

  • You will also learn how to execute the most useful query and table aggregation statements for business analysts, and practice using them with real databases. No more waiting 48 hours for someone else in the company to provide data to you – you will be able to get the data by yourself!
  • By the end of this Managing Big Data with MySQL course offered by Coursera in partnership with Duke University, you will have a clear understanding of how relational databases work, and have a portfolio of queries you can show potential employers. Programme Structure

Courses include:

  • About this Specialization and Course
  • Understanding Relational Databases
  • Queries to Extract Data from Single Tables
  • Queries to Summarize Groups of Data from Multiple Tables
  • Queries to Address More Detailed Business Questions
  • Strengthen and Test Your Understanding

Funding

Coursera provides financial aid to learners who cannot afford the fee. Apply for it by clicking on the Financial Aid link beneath the "Enroll" button on the left. You'll be prompted to complete an application and will be notified if you are approved. You'll need to complete this step for each course in the Specialization, including the Capstone Project.
